bits: unify the non-asm GENMASK*()
The newly introduced GENMASK_TYPE() macro can also be used to generate
the pre-existing non-asm GENMASK*() variants.
Apply GENMASK_TYPE() to GENMASK(), GENMASK_ULL() and GENMASK_U128().
